SHIPPING INTELLIGENCE.

' ■ The Union Co.'s s.s. Omapere (Captain ' Hutton) arrived from Napier early thiß . morning, and left for coastal ports at 9 o'clock. Passengers — Inward : Messrs " " Feuwiok, Beatson, Leavers, Kelly, Keys, Bhepherd, 14 stevedores, two Natives, and Constable Crawford, outward : Miss McDonald ; Messrs Nihoniho, Andrew, Keiha, Hansen, and Blyth. The Omapere, after proceeding as far asTe Araroa, re- ' turns to Gisborne with a load of wool ior ■ the steamer Star of Australia and barque The Union Co.'« s.s. Mararoa left Auok- - land this afternoon, and arrives here early to-morrow afternoon. She proceeds to Southern ports ac 5 p.m. The Union Co.'i s.s. Te Anan leaves ■Wellington at 8 o'clock this evening, and ' arrives here on Thursday morning. She sails for Auckland at 6.30 a.m. The Tyser liner Star of Australia leaves "Auckland for this port to-morrow after- ' noon, and is expected here early on : . Thursday. After leading the steamer r . "■proceeds South. The Huddart-Parker Co.'s s.s. Ehngamite arrives from Southern ports on '.' ■■■. Saturday morning, and leaves for Anck- '-••"■ land and Sydney at 8 a.m. ■■-"':-. The B.s. Waihi leaves for Tolago and • Waipafe on Thursday morning. .' ■ The schooner Waiapu left for Tolago • ' Bay this morning for a load of wool. t ;-:- - '- lha Mararoa's passengers for Gisborne ■^' -.frbm-Bydney are: Mesdames M'Namara, : -ipeLisle,; and Masters and children; one V^: steerage.
